Overview of Role

Please give an overview of your role and what this involves on a day-to-day basis:
5/5
My role involves the production of wings for Airbus. Day to day I will be in and around the structures side of operations drilling, bolting and ensuring my work is done to the correct standards to ensure the aircraft are safe to fly on. Operation of cranes and other machinery is involved when training has been done.

Skills Development

Have you learnt any new skills or developed existing skills?
5/5
I have developed my communication skills since starting the apprenticeship, the need for this is huge since you can be working on another side of a wing panel than a colleague and you need to locate a blind hole. To do this effective communication is required to ensure it’s done right.
